How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Minneapolis?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Minneapolis Studio Apartments | $1,397 | $640 | $6,643 |
Minneapolis 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,697 | $789 | $10,000+ |
Minneapolis 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,337 | $519 | $10,000+ |
Minneapolis 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,656 | $495 | $10,000+ |
Minneapolis 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,641 | $495 | $5,341 |
Minneapolis 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,482 | $2,500 | $4,050 |
